Lead
The market is pricing “AI needs nuclear” as if every press release is a power plant. The tension is simpler: hyperscalers will buy firm carbon-free megawatts — but only a few issuers can deliver them inside this decade on assets that already exist. Everything else is a licensing and financing option with a customer logo attached.
The setup / the cycle
IEA Energy and AI (Base Case): global data-centre electricity ~415 TWh in 2024 (~1.5% of world electricity), rising toward ~945 TWh by 2030 (~3%), with the US the largest share of the increase (IEA report series).
Near-term AI load still mostly meets gas, renewables, and existing grids. Nuclear enters as firm, clean attributes — either via restart / life-extension / uprate PPAs on operating LWRs, or via advanced reactors / SMRs whose first commercial Western fleets are widely described as late-2020s / ~2030+.
Policy backdrop (2024–2026): ADVANCE Act; EO 14300 (May 2025); NRC Part 53 finalized Mar 2026; proposed Part 57 for microreactors (2026 comment process). HALEU / fuel-chain remains a disclosed bottleneck for many non-LWR designs (Reuters, Mar 2025).
Secondary mid-2026 trackers cite hyperscaler nuclear commitments on the order of ~9.8 GW across disclosed deals — useful as a map, not as a substitute for reading whether each line is a binding PPA or an MOU.

The differentiated insight
-
Contract quality is the whole game. CEG’s Microsoft/Meta deals are long PPAs on restart / operating LWR megawatts. Oklo–Meta is a customer-backed development + prepay toward a 2030–34 campus. NNE’s GW figures are mostly non-binding frameworks. Same headline word (“nuclear for AI”); different cash-flow date.
-
Liquidity is not the same as runway to fleet. OKLO and NNE are cash-rich after equity raises — and that cash is the cost of FOAK CapEx and dilution, not proof of a completed power business.
-
NuScale’s SDA is the regulatory benchmark the market underweights when it treats all SMR tickers as interchangeable. Oklo’s DOE pilot construction narrative and NNE’s CPA docketing are real steps — neither is NuScale’s US460 Standard Design Approval (May 2025), and Oklo’s HALEU/recycle path adds fuel-chain risk NuScale’s LEU pitch tries to avoid.
-
Inside 2–5 years, CEG can compound contracted MWh; OKLO/NNE mostly cannot. Disclosed schedules put material Aurora / KRONOS fleet revenue outside the early part of that window.
What is priced in
Base. Hyperscalers keep signing firm clean PPAs with operators; SMR/advanced names raise equity and hit intermediate NRC milestones without commercial fleet revenue this side of 2028–30; gas/renewables still clear most incremental AI load.
Bull. Crane and Clinton execute on time; more GW-scale PPAs migrate to nuclear operators; Oklo INL hits 2028 and Meta Ohio converts prepay into a priced offtake; NNE converts CPA → construction → paying campus load; Part 53/57 actually shortens calendars; HALEU bottlenecks ease.
Bear (steelmanned). Interconnection and gas peakers absorb AI load cheaper/faster; Crane slips; SMR FOAK costs blow out; HALEU stays scarce; OKLO/NNE keep diluting into ATMs while LOIs fail to become PPAs; short interest (especially NNE) becomes a volatility amplifier, not a thesis.
What would change our mind
Breaks: Hyperscaler CapEx pause on power; Crane/Clinton schedule breaks; Oklo INL slips materially past 2028 without a clear path; NNE’s frameworks stay non-binding past CPA milestones; serial dilutive raises without offtake conversion.
Re-expresses (doesn’t kill the scarcity thesis): Share rotates from developers to operators (or the reverse) if one Oklo campus PPA is fully priced while CEG’s multiple compresses — that changes which name, not whether AI needs firm power.

Bottom line
AI power scarcity is real; nuclear that already spins turbines is scarce in a different way than nuclear that still needs a license. Inside a 2–5 year horizon, CEG is the cash-flowing expression of firm clean megawatts under binding PPAs; OKLO is a well-funded FOAK/build-own-operate option with a Meta logo and heavy dilution; NNE is smaller, CPA-progressing, and still mostly non-binding on commercial GW. We would rather underwrite contracted operating megawatts than LOI slideware — and we would size developer names as options that can expire against NRC calendars and equity raises.
